The attack on Saif Ali Khan and his family made headlines earlier this year, but some years prior, his sister Soha had a similar experience at her own house. In a new interview, Soha said that her then-partner and now-husband, Kunal Kemmu, heard a noise and got up to investigate. He discovered that a man had broken into their house and entered their bedroom. Kunal had a scuffle with the intruder, who fell off the balcony of their home. Soha recalled the terrifying experience, as she spoke about women’s safety in Mumbai and Delhi.

In an interview with Hauterrfly, Soha recalled that when she was growing up in Delhi, it used to be completely dark at night because there were no streetlights. She made sure to travel in groups, and to adhere to curfews set by her parents. She also said that she was privileged enough to not have to use public transport, where many women she knows have been exposed to indecent behaviour. “It was unsafe,” she said.

Asked if she has ever experienced an untoward incident herself, Soha said, “In Mumbai, our house was broken into. Kunal caught the thief, and took her to jail. The thief was in our bedroom. We were sleeping, it was 4 in the morning. Kunal’s hand was in cast; he was shooting for Go Goa Gone. We heard a sound, but you often hear sounds in Mumbai, and we didn’t think much of it. But Kunal felt he must investigate; he was very attentive. He began looking around the room, and he pulled the curtain open, and there was a man there with a hanky on his face.”

Soha continued, “Kunal kicked him, and they fell into the balcony. I was in the room, trying to remember the number for the police. I called the police, and they answered. By then, Kunal came back inside, and said, ‘I think he’s dead’. The man had actually fallen off the balcony. He wasn’t dead, but he’d hurt his back. He couldn’t move, and then the police came.”

Earlier this year, a man broke into Saif and his wife Kareena Kapoor’s Bandra home with the intention to rob it. Saif tackled the man, and managed to overpower him. He sustained injuries in the scuffle, but the man escaped. He was subsequently apprehended by the police. In an interview with ETimes following the attack, Saif confessed that he was lackadaisical about security before, but resolved to take it more seriously following the intrusion. “Maybe I’m meant to do a few more good films… have some more nice times with family and friends. Do some more charity,” he said.
